Enfrentamiento anestésico de paciente con picnodisostosis: a propósito de un caso picnodisostosis患者的麻醉对抗:关于一个病例
Pub Date : 2023-04-11 DOI: 10.5354/2735-7996.2023.70274
Javiera Gassmann P., Daniela Russu C.
Pycnodysostosis is a rare autosomal recessive disease with osteoarticular manifestations of great relevance in anesthetic practice. People with this disease are more prone to fractures and craniofacial anomalies that anticipate a difficult-to-manage airway. We present the case of a 19-year-old woman with pycnodysostosis who underwent a reductive mammoplasty under general anesthesia.

Tendencias en procedimientos meniscales y reconstrucción de ligamentos de rodilla en Chile: estudio transversal entre 2004-2019 智利半月板手术和膝关节韧带重建的趋势:2004-2019年横断面研究
Pub Date : 2023-04-11 DOI: 10.5354/2735-7996.2023.70273
Maximiliano Barahona V., Miguel Palet B., Álvaro Zamorano C., Macarena Barahona V., Carlos Infante C., Jaime Hinzpeter C.
Purpose: The aim of this study was to describe the incidence rate per 100,000 inhabitants (IR) of knee arthroscopic procedures and knee ligament reconstruction in Chile, between 2004 and 2019. Methods: Cross-sectional study. Patients who underwent a meniscal surgery and patients undergoing knee ligament reconstruction were identified in the database of the Chilean department of statistics and health information (DEIS) between 2004 and 2019. Results: The DEIS reported 149,734 patients, 169244 arthroscopic procedures with a significant upward trend in the IR, from 24.61 in 2004 to 80.6 in 2019. Related to knee ligament reconstruction, 42,026 procedures were found in 38,171 patients, with a significant upward trend in the IR, from 4.08 in 2004 to 24.62 in 2019. Conclusions: Knee arthroscopy and ligament reconstruction are in an upward trend in Chile. An evident inequity in access was found public insurance needs to improve the quality and access to both procedures. An updated, national registry is urgently needed to improve data, allowing better health policies.

Teledermatología sincrónica en tiempos de Covid-19. Percepción del dermatólogo Covid-19时代同步远程皮肤病学。皮肤科医生的看法
Pub Date : 2023-04-11 DOI: 10.5354/2735-7996.2023.70275
V. Manubens V., V. Zemelman D.
Teledermatology (TD) is a remote medical care tool that experienced a great boom during the COVID19 pandemic, resulting in an increase in both, the number of remote consultations and the number of dermatologists who practice it. Several studies have reported a high degree of satisfaction among patients attended by this method. However, few studies have done so in dermatologists. We set out to investigate the experience of Chilean dermatologists with the tool by means of an online survey. Results. A total of 156 surveys were completed. The number of dermatologists using TD increased from 19.9% to 80.8% during the pandemic. They cited the absence of the physical examination-dermatoscopy as the main limitation to developing TD and reported feeling more comfortable with some pathologies. Dermatologists feel moderately comfortable and confident with the tool, however, they experienced varying degrees of stress and frustration. Only 40.8% plan to continue using TD in the future. Conclusion. Synchronous TD has clear limitations, however, these should emerge as an opportunity to consider in its development and its platforms, in order to generate a more comfortable tool for more dermatologists and thus extend its use, as an important tool for equal access to health care in Chile.

Patología dermatológica facial asociada al uso de la mascarilla durante la pandemia causada por el virus Sars-CoV-2 在Sars-CoV-2病毒引起的大流行期间使用口罩相关的面部皮肤病理
Pub Date : 2023-04-11 DOI: 10.5354/2735-7996.2023.70276
Francisco Villanueva A., V. Zemelman D.
The use of facemask has become a key element to prevent the infection of Covid-19. Its prolonged use, both, by health personnel and the general population, has caused the appearance of multiple adverse effects at the facial level; highlighting the report of symptoms such as discomfort with the mask, facial itching, redness, erythema, among others. The appearance of dermatological diseases such as acne, allergic and irritative contact dermatitis, and exacerbation of pre-existing pathologies such as acne, rosacea and seborrheic dermatitis are also frequent. Knowledge of these complications is important for their prevention and proper management.
